CNU Launches Wireless LAN Technology Applications on Campus

\"Sign Up for Courses with Cell Phones from Anywhere on Campus\" CNU entered into an agreement for the establishment of e-campus system with KT Corp. On Oct. 13, CNU President Chung Seok-jong and Director Seon Myong-kyu of KT
s Chonnam Business Group attended an agreement signing ceremony, held at the reception room on the 5th floor of CNU Administration Bldg. The aim of the agreement is to establish a system for e-campus, which provides enhanced wireless coverage and capacity throughout campus (both outdoor and in-building). The system will be rolled out in coming December. The Wireless Private Automatic Branch Exchange (WPABX) and wireless LAN capability will be deployed on campus and CNU family will be able to have high-speed wireless mobile access to the Internet from any locations outside of the classroom on the campus. The WPABX is a telephone switching system using wireless technology to link the individual user stations to the central switching unit. After the system is set up, CNU faculty, staff, and students can access to the campus computing network via mobile phones, PDAs and laptop computers. Students will be able to retrieve bibliographies, check their course grades, and sign up for courses, etc. Since April 2003, CNU has carried an e-campus project using wireless coverage and capacity with the existing traditional wired system based. For the effectiveness of the wireless system operations, CNU provided laptop computers to every faculty member in August. According to the agreement signed, KT Corp. will install its wireless network infrastructure as an extension of the university
s already-existing wired Internet backbone. KT will change existing wired group telephone system for the implementation of the n-Zone service with high speed wireless Internet network.
